造纸用低温低浊水脱色技术生产性试验研究

【摘要】 研究主要针对北方地区某造纸厂冬季低温低浊时期色度去除问题,该厂制造卷烟纸的用水要求色度低于15度,而原有的水处理工艺无法满足生产要求.根据小试验确定的工艺参数设计了改造方案,并进行了为期4个月的生产性对比试验研究.结果表明,使用聚丙烯酰胺助凝剂与次氯酸钙预氧化组合强化混凝工艺在色度去除方面取得良好的效果,可以满足生产的要求.

【Abstract】 This paper focuses on the removal of the color under low temperature and low turbidity condition. It carries out static and practical experiments systematically. It finds out the best way to reduce colourity and to modify existing water treatment plant according to the four months of practical experimentation. This paper carries out the comparison of the decolourizatin effects between the modified and non-modified processes . It is sure that the modified process which uses a combination of coagulant aids and oxidant has better removal efficiency in treating water of low temperature and low turbidity, and that the colourity of water after sedimentation can reach 8-9 degrees, and can meet the requirement for production.
